  • Abstract
    A digital control loop based on a resolver as feedback device is considered. This technique is popular in NC systems of machine tools. The control circuit transforms a train of pulses generated by a digital interpolator into a phase-modulated command signal and compares it with a phase-modulated feedback signal. The resulting phase-difference is the drive signal to the motor. The principle of the loop is explained, and a mathematical analysis is presented.
